On Saturday, March 4. James B. Elliott Jr. entered the presence of his Lord while holding the hand of his wife Ruth, Jim was 86 years old.
Jim was born on March 14, 1936, in Philadelphia Pennsylvania, the son of James and Clara (Snyder) Elliott. Growing up in South Jersey, Jim attended Audubon High School and excelled in athletics. He was the oldest of three; sister Kathleen Thompson (deceased) and brother William "Bill" (Rosemarie) Elliott. While at AHS, he met Ruth Ehly of Runnemede. They would marry on March 5, 1955, and would have celebrated their 68 th wedding anniversary a day after he passed away.
Jim and Ruth spent 2 years in Germany while serving in the U. S. Army. While in Germany, Ruth gave birth to their first child, Vicky (Nace). When they returned to the U.S. they settled in Barrington, New Jersey. During this time they had their second child, James.
Jim worked for the Burroughs Corp. Sensing a call to the ministry, Jim enrolled at the Philadelphia College of the Bible. He was ordained into the ministry at Haddon Height Baptist Church, Haddon Heights New Jersey. Jim and Ruth became missionaries with BCM International in camping and youth ministry.
"Pastor Jim" served as minister of youth and evangelism at Blackhawk Baptist Church in Fort Wayne IN. He would go on to serve as associate pastor of Calvary Church, Souderton, Pennsylvania and senior pastor of Halethorpe Community Church in Baltimore, Maryland. A graduate of Golden Gate Baptist Theological Seminary, Jim also completed a doctor of ministry degree at Trinity College of the Bible and Theological Seminary.
Jim and Ruth returned to Souderton in 2001. Despite the challenges of MS (multiple sclerosis), Jim remained active in retirement, serving as chaplain with Marketplace Ministries and on the board of directors for North Care Women's Clinic and Missionary Projects Fellowship.
"Pastor Jim" was loved by many for his passionate heart for sharing Christ, expository preaching, boisterous laugh, and along with Ruth, his warm hospitality. He enjoyed the shore, was an avid reader, Philadelphia sports fan and competitive game player (and questionable score keeper!).
Most of all, Jim loved God, scripture and his family: wife Ruth: children: Vicky (Brian) Nace of Souderton, son Jim (Karen) Elliott of Chicago; grandchildren Michelle (Stephen) Wilson, Miriam (Edward) Schroeder, Megan Nace (Chuck Cook), Joshua (Jessica) Elliott and Jessica Wagel; and five great granddaughters Maddie, Violet, Hunter, Eleanor, Alice (and soon to be Claire).
